Bank of Maharashtra Personal Loan Interest Rates
Bank of Maharashtra Personal Loan interest rates start from 9.75% p.a. onwards. The bank offers personal loans based on the job profile and CIBIL Score of its personal loan applicants:
Maha Bank Personal Loan Scheme for Salaried Borrowers
Category A – For Confirmed Employees of Central Government/State Government/Public Sector Undertakings/Government Educational Institutions:
For Applicants having Salary Account with Bank of Maharashtra:
CIBIL Score | Interest Rates (p.a.) |
800 and above | 9.75% |
776-799 | 10.05% |
750-775 | 10.55% |
681 to 749 | 11.05% |
680 and below | 13.05% |
NTC or -1 or 0 | 10.75% |
For Applicants having Salary Account with Other Banks:
CIBIL Score | Interest Rates (p.a.) |
800 and above | 10.55% |
776-799 | 11.05% |
750-775 | 11.55% |
681 to 749 | 12.05% |
680 and below | 14.05% |
NTC or -1 or 0 | 11.80% |
Category B – For Confirmed Employees of Private or Public Ltd. Companies having external rating “A” & above
For Applicants having Salary Account with Bank of Maharashtra:
CIBIL Score | Interest Rates (p.a.) |
800 and above | 10.55% |
776-799 | 11.05% |
750-775 | 11.55% |
681 to 749 | 12.05% |
680 and below | 14.05% |
NTC or -1 or 0 | 11.80% |
For Applicants having Salary Account with Other Banks:
CIBIL Score | Interest Rates (p.a.) |
800 and above | 10.95% |
776-799 | 11.55% |
750-775 | 12.05% |
681 to 749 | 12.55% |
680 and below | 14.55% |
NTC or -1 or 0 | 12.30% |
Category C – For All Other Salary account holders (Confirmed Employees) whose salary is credited to Bank of Maharashtra and tie-up arrangement with the employer or irrevocable undertaking from the employer is available:
CIBIL Score | Interest Rates (p.a.) |
800 and above | 10.95% |
776-799 | 11.50% |
750-775 | 12.00% |
681 to 749 | 12.50% |
680 and below | 14.05% |
NTC or -1 or 0 | 12.30% |
Maha Bank Personal Loan Scheme for Professionals
CIBIL Score | Interest Rates (p.a.) |
800 and above | 11.05% |
776-799 | 11.55% |
750-775 | 12.05% |
681 to 749 | 12.55% |
680 and below | 14.05% |
NTC or -1 or 0 | 11.80% |
Maha Bank Personal Loan Scheme for Business Class having Home Loan with Bank of Maharashtra
CIBIL Score | Interest Rates (p.a.) |
800 and above | 11.55% |
776-799 | 11.80% |
750-775 | 12.05% |
681 to 749 | 12.55% |
680 and below | 14.05% |
NTC or -1 or 0 | 12.30% |
Other Bank of Maharashtra Personal Loan Schemes
Personal Loan Scheme | Interest Rate (p.a.) |
Maha Bank Personal Loan Scheme for payment of one-time Group Credit Life Insurance | 10.55% |
Salary Gain Scheme | 12.20% |
Maha Bank Aadhar Loan Scheme | For General Pensioners- 10.75%
For Defence Pensioners- 10.25% |

Processing Fees & Charges
Processing Fees | For Maha Bank Personal Loan: 1% of the loan amount (Minimum Rs 1,000; Maximum Rs 15,000)
For Maha Bank Aadhar Loan Scheme: 0.50% of the loan amount (Minimum Rs 1,000; Maximum Rs 15,000) For Maha Bank Salary Gain Scheme: 0.50% of the loan amount (Minimum Rs 500) |
Documentation Charges | 0.20% of the loan amount + GST |

Types of Bank of Maharashtra Personal Loan
Maha Bank Personal Loan Scheme for All
Purpose: Regular personal loan scheme for meeting the personal requirements of salaried and self-employed professionals
Loan Amount: Up to Rs 20 lakh
Tenure:
- For Category A applicants –
- Salary Account with Bank of Maharashtra – 7 years
- Salary Account with Other Bank – 5 years
- For Category B & C – Up to 5 years
- For Professionals – Up to 5 years
Maha Bank Personal Loan Scheme for BPCL Employees
Purpose: To meet the personal requirements of all the confirmed employees of BPCL- Public Sector Unit
Loan Amount: Up to Rs 20 lakh
Tenure: Up to 7 years
Salary Gain Scheme
Purpose: Personal loan overdraft facility to meet the day-to-day requirements of Central/State government employees, individuals employed with PSUs, reputed corporates and public or private sectors.
Loan Amount:
- For employees of Central/State Government and PSUs: 5 times monthly take-home salary subject to a maximum loan amount of Rs 5 lakh.
- Other than employees of Central/State Government and PSUs: 3 times monthly take-home salary subject to a maximum loan amount of Rs 5 lakh.
Maha Bank Aadhar Loan Scheme
Purpose: To meet personal expenses such as medical expenses, marriage ceremony, general consumption, funerals, birth, religious ceremonies, etc.)
Tenure: 120 EMI, Subject to 75 years of age at loan maturity
Loan Amount:
- For General Pensioners: Equivalent to 18 months pension subject to a maximum of:
- Rs 10 lakh up to the age of 65 years
- Rs 5 lakhs up to the age of 70 years
- Rs 3 lakhs up to the age of 73 years
- For Defence Pensioners: Equivalent to 36 months pension subject to a maximum of:
-
- Rs 10 lakhs up to the age of 65 years
- Rs 7 lakhs up to the age of 70 years
- Rs 5 lakhs up to the age of 73 years
- For Family Pensioners: Equivalent to 18 months pension subject to a maximum of:
-
- Rs 4 lakhs up to the age of 65 years
- Rs 3 lakhs up to the age of 70 years
- Rs 2 lakhs up to the age of 73 years
Eligibility for Bank of Maharashtra Personal Loan
Maha Bank Personal Loan Scheme
- Category A – Employees of Central/State Government/PSUs/Public or Private Limited Companies/MNCs drawing salary from Bank of Maharashtra or any other bank.
- Category B – Salaried Employees of Private or Public Ltd. Company having external rating “A” & above and having salary account with Bank of Maharashtra or any other Bank. The applicant should have a satisfactory salary account relationship with the bank for atleast 6 months.
- Category C – For salaried applicants whose salary is credited to the Bank of Maharashtra and tie-up arrangement with the employer or irrevocable undertaking from the employer is available.
- Self-employed Professionals (only doctors, CAs and Architects) having their own businesses can avail a personal loan if they are banking with the Bank of Maharashtra
- Minimum annual income: Rs 3 lakhs
- Age criteria-
- For Salaried applicants: 21 to 58 years at the time of sanction
- For Self-employed applicants: 21 to 65 years
For BPCL Employees
- All the confirmed employees of BPCL (Bharat Petroleum Corporation Limited)- Public sector unit
- Minimum Annual Income: Rs 3 lakh
For Salary Gain Scheme
- Minimum age: 21 years
- Individuals permanently employed with Central government, State government, PSUs, reputed
corporates, public or private sector companies/MNCs - Minimum 1 year of work experience
- Minimum take home salary of the applicant should be Rs 25,000
Bank of Maharashtra may also consider the credit score and monthly income while evaluating the personal loan eligibility of its applicants, just like other personal loan lenders.

Documents Required for Loan Application
The following are common documents needed to avail Bank of Maharashtra Personal Loan:
- Duly filled application form with passport-sized photographs
- Photo Identity Proof: A copy of your Passport / Voter ID / Aadhaar Card/ Driving License, etc. (Any one)
- Address Proof: A copy of your Electricity Bill / Ration Card / Passport, etc. (Any one)
- Income Proof: Salary Slips, Bank Account Statement, ITR, Form 16, etc.
- Employment Certificate: A certificate stating one year of continuous employment (for salaried applicant)
- Any other document required by the bank

FAQs on Bank of Maharashtra Personal Loan
Does Bank of Maharashtra offer Personal Loan Balance Transfer?
Ans. Yes, Bank of Maharashtra offers Personal Loan Balance Transfer, wherein, the existing personal loan borrowers of other banks/NBFCs can transfer their personal loan accounts to Bank of Maharashtra at lower interest rates.
What is the minimum credit score at which the applicants can avail Bank of Maharashtra personal loan?
Ans. Bank of Maharashtra has not specified any cut-off credit score for personal loan applicants. However, the bank offers preferential interest rates to personal loan applicants based on their credit scores, with lowest interest rates being offered to those with credit scores of 750 and above.
Is there any restriction on prepayment of personal loan in Bank of Maharashtra?
Ans. There are no restrictions on prepayment of personal loan in Bank of Maharashtra. The prepayment charges for Bank of Maharashtra Personal Loan are NIL.
Can I choose between a fixed and floating rate of interest?
Ans. Bank of Maharashtra offers personal loans only at floating rate of interest.
